Highest paying jobs at Sonoma State University

The highest paying jobs at Sonoma State University are associate professor, adjunct professor, natural science manager, and statistical consultant. Associate professor jobs at Sonoma State University earn an average yearly salary of $94,471, Sonoma State University adjunct professor jobs average $93,450, and Sonoma State University natural science manager jobs average $89,551.

The lowest paying Sonoma State University roles include cafeteria worker and cashier. Sonoma State University cafeteria worker average salary is $27,758 per year. So while the average Sonoma State University salary is $45,621 there is a big variation in pay depending on the role.

Sonoma State University salaries by department

Salaries at Sonoma State University vary depending on the department you work in. Sonoma State University salaries in the engineering department are the highest with an average salary of $71,126. Employees in the finance department at Sonoma State University receive relatively high salaries as well, with an average salary of $61,641 per year. Departments that don't pay as well at Sonoma State University include the hospitality/service and the administrative organizational functions, with employees earning average salaries of $36,584 and $36,882, respectively.
